Description
The Nikki Cardigan is destined to become your go-to cardigan pattern. With a wrap style and two different length options, you can create stylish and comfortable cardis to keep you warm all year long.
The pattern features two versions: Version 1 is a short cardigan, designed to hit below your waist. Version 2 is a hip-length cardigan. It is fitted on the shoulders and features a separate tie belt and optional belt loops on the sides. You can wear it either closed or open, depending on the look you prefer.
SKILL LEVEL
The Nikki is designed for beginner sewers. With no difficult techniques, no fastenings and little fitting it is the perfect pattern to tackle in the beginning of your dressmaking journey.
FABRIC SUGGESTIONS
Depending on the time of year and the styling you have in mind, you can make the Nikki cardigan out of a variety of fabrics. We recommend using light to medium weight knit fabrics with a 4-way stretch. For the warmer months choose a thinner knit. If you are making a winter cardigan, look for something with a bit more weight to it, like a medium weight cotton jersey, a ponte di Roma or a sweater knit.
If you are a beginner in sewing with knits, try to stay away from anything too lightweight and stretchy. Jerseys with more weight are much easier to handle and work with.
SIZE RANGE
Our patterns come in sizes UK 4-28 ((US 0-24, EU 32-56). They are drafted for an approximate height of 1.65 m (5.4 ft) and a B cup. Please check the product photos for the detailed sizing chart.

FORMAT
The pattern is sold in PDF format only. You will receive an instant download with all the files in the e-mail address you provided. No physical product will be mailed to you. There are two print sizes available, A4 or US letter (which you can print at home and assemble yourselves) and A0 files (which can be sent to a copyshop for printing in big sheets).
